2017-04-27 4 views
0

私はユーザーを作成しようとしています。基数10のint()の/ createuser/invalidリテラルValueError: 'satya'

ValueError at /createuser/

invalid literal for int() with base 10: 'satya'

と私は更新すると、このページが正常に動作します:ユーザーが存在するかどうかが、最初の時間のためにそれは私に、このエラーを与える場合は、最初の私がチェックしています。 マイコード:

for i in range(0, len(username)): 
     try: 
      print(username[i]) 
      user = User.objects.get(username = username[i]) 
     except User.DoesNotExist: 
      user = User.objects.create_user(username=username[i], email=email[i], password=password[i],first_name=firstname[i],last_name=lastname[i]) 
      group.user_set.add(username[i]) 
     except ValueError: 
      pass 

ありがとうございました!

答えて

1

は、私はあなたが

group.user_set.add(user.id) 
+0

感謝を行う必要があると思うが、それが働きました –

関連する問題